Show Surprise! -- 500 Drop In At Home For Big Birthday Party It was a surprize happy birthday birth-day for Samuel Brooks, 1998 McClelland, Mc-Clelland, Sunday when 500 friends wished him greetings during an open house at his residence, honoring hon-oring him on his 70th birthday. Each year Mr. Brooks makes about 1,3000 birthday greeting telephone calls . . . after collecting collect-ing friends names and birth dates for the past five years. The party was arranged by Frank Nebeker who met Mr. Brooks when they worked in the post office together Mr. Brooks worked 31 years for the postal department and retired in 1955. Mich of his time he spends in work for the LDS Church and in that capacity makes regular visits to the Utah State Prison inmates. He was especially thrilled with the greeting sent to him from many of the inmates in appreciation of the work he has done for them. He has four children and seven grandchildren, one of whom, Steven Brooks Walker, is following follow-ing in his grandfather's footsteps with a birthday book. When Mr. Brooks retired from the postal service he was paid honor by all who knew him or worked with him. |
